Doug Brown

Chief Solutions Architect at Vcinity

Doug Brown has a strong background in storage and networking technologies. Doug started their career as a Systems Engineer at Inacom Information Systems in 1997 and worked there until 1999. Doug then joined Northrop Grumman Corporation as a Storage Architect, where they were responsible for data storage strategy and integration across the company. In 2010, Doug moved to Brocade as a Senior Solutions Architect, focusing on data center and cloud infrastructure platforms. Doug provided technical architecture for solutions development and integration activities. In 2017, they joined Vcinity as a Senior Sales Engineer/Solutions Architect, and later became the Chief Solutions Architect. Vcinity provides data solutions to bridge gaps between enterprise or cloud storage systems. Doug's expertise lies in maximizing the value of existing infrastructure and addressing challenges with geographically dispersed data. Overall, Doug has a wealth of experience in storage and networking and has held various technical roles throughout their career.

Doug Brown has a Bachelor of Science degree in Business Administration and Management from Lebanon Valley College. Doug also holds a degree in Network Engineering and Management with a focus on Novell Networking/CNE from the Computer Learning Center - Alexandria VA. Additionally, they have obtained several certifications, including OpenStack Certified Administrator from Mirantis in August 2015, Brocade Certified Ethernet Fabric Professional from Brocade in April 2013, VMWare Technical Sales Professional from VMWare in October 2012, and several other certifications from Brocade and the Storage Networking Industry Association.
